The great thing about Altopascio is that it is close enough...
The great thing about Altopascio is that it is close enough to be able to do many day trips. Within an hour from Altopascio you can get to Cinque Terre (La Spezia specifically), you can go to Pisa, Florence and even San Gimignano, a beautiful borgo townGuest review byRogerCanada - 10.0

Lucca is a beautiful city with a lot to see and do.
Lucca is a beautiful city with a lot to see and do. From walking around the wall of the city to experiencing a Puccini concert, there is something for everyone. There are many good bars and restaurants and climbing to the top of the towers for a spectacular view is a must. The people are friendly and helpful and it is not as crowded and touristy as places such as Pisa. It is a place to experience life in a small Tuscan city and everything it has to offer.Guest review byJennieAustralia - 8.0
